What is Magnesium Glycinate?
Magnesium glycinate is a type of magnesium supplement where the mineral is bound to an amino acid called glycine. This process is known as chelation. Chelation helps the magnesium stay stable as it passes through the digestive tract, which often leads to better results for the user.
Glycine is a non-essential amino acid that the body uses to create proteins. It also acts as a calming neurotransmitter in the brain. When you combine magnesium with glycine, you get a compound that is exceptionally gentle on the stomach. Unlike other forms, such as magnesium oxide or magnesium citrate, glycinate is less likely to cause a laxative effect.

Why 14 is a Critical Age for Magnesium
Fourteen is a pivotal year for physical and mental development. During this time, the body is busy building bone density and navigating the hormonal shifts of puberty. These processes require a steady supply of essential minerals.
Bone mineral density reaches its peak during the teenage years and early twenties. Magnesium works alongside calcium and Vitamin D to build the structural matrix of the bones. Without enough magnesium, the body cannot effectively transport calcium into the bone tissue.
Hormonal fluctuations are a hallmark of being 14. This age group often experiences shifts in mood, energy, and skin health. Magnesium helps regulate the endocrine system. It may support the production of hormones and help the body manage the natural stressors that come with being a teenager.

Recommended Dosage for a 14-Year-Old
Navigating dosage requires understanding two different numbers: the Recommended Dietary Allowance (RDA) and the Upper Limit (UL) for supplements.
RDA for 14-18 year olds:
- Males: 410 mg per day
- Females: 360 mg per day
It is important to remember that the RDA includes magnesium from all sources, including food. Leafy greens, nuts, seeds, and whole grains are excellent natural sources of magnesium.
The Upper Limit (UL) for supplements: For teenagers aged 9 to 18, the established Upper Limit for supplemental magnesium is 350 mg. This is the maximum amount that should come from a supplement alone, unless a doctor advises otherwise. This limit is set to prevent the potential for loose stools or digestive discomfort that can occur with high doses of concentrated minerals.
| Age Group | RDA (Total Intake) | UL (Supplement Only) |
|---|---|---|
| Children 9-13 | 240 mg | 350 mg |
| Teens 14-18 (Male) | 410 mg | 350 mg |
| Teens 14-18 (Female) | 360 mg | 350 mg |

Potential Side Effects and Considerations
While magnesium glycinate is the most "gut-friendly" form, it is still possible to take too much.
Digestive changes are the most common sign of excess magnesium. If a teen experiences loose stools or stomach cramping, it usually means the dose is too high for their current needs. Reducing the dose typically resolves these symptoms quickly.
Interactions with other minerals can occur if someone is taking very high doses of a single mineral for a long time. For example, high levels of zinc can sometimes interfere with magnesium absorption. This is why we focus on balanced formulations that respect the body's natural chemistry.
Kidney health is essential for processing minerals. If a 14-year-old has any known history of kidney issues, it is vital to speak with a healthcare provider before starting a magnesium supplement. The kidneys are responsible for clearing excess magnesium, so they need to be functioning optimally.

The Role of Magnesium in Stress Resilience
The teenage years are full of new stressors. From social dynamics to academic pressure, a 14-year-old's nervous system is constantly adapting. Magnesium plays a role in the "stress response" by regulating the HPA axis (hypothalamic-pituitary-adrenal axis).
When the body is under stress, it loses magnesium through the urine. This can create a cycle where stress leads to lower magnesium, and lower magnesium makes the body less resilient to stress. What should I look for on a magnesium glycinate label for my teen?
Look for "elemental magnesium" to see exactly how much actual magnesium is in each dose, rather than just the weight of the whole compound. Ensure the product is free from synthetic fillers, artificial colors, and common allergens. Choosing a brand that uses third-party testing and transparent sourcing will help ensure the supplement is safe for a developing teenager.
